A set of Python Jupyter notebooks exploring the Flow Shop Scheduling Problem (FSP) through exhaustive search, heuristics, local search-based metaheuristics, and population-based metaheuristics such as genetic algorithms, focusing on both solution quality and computational efficiency.
About this project
Flowshop scheduling problem This repository contains multiple Jupyter notebooks focused on optimization algorithms that are designed to solve the flowshop problem. This serves as a project for the Optimization techniques and Artificial Intelligence course at the Higher School of Computer Science ESI. Note that all the algorithms have been implemented based our coursework, you can find all the lecutres on Tresor ESI via this link. For reference, all the tests were performed on a computer equipped with an Intel Core i7-6600U processor and 16GB of RAM.
